Abstract:
The copper-catalyzed azide–alkyne cycloaddition of BODIPY acetylene derivative and ferrocene azides in supercritical CO2 at 80 °C and 81 bar affords the corresponding triazole-containing BODIPY–ferrocene conjugates in high yields. The fluorescent and electrochemical properties of the compounds thus obtained were explored.
